Ramona du Houx has been taking photographs for as long as she can remember. Inspired by images she saw in National Geographic and the original Life magazine, she decided to make a difference with her life — one photograph at a time.

In 1979 she developed a technique, called Lightgraphs, which is unique in the world of photographic art. It's her way of painting with the camera. These fine art photographs resemble impressionistic art works and have been exhibited in New York, Japan, Scotland, England and Maine. See fine art.

Ramona has been a professional photographer for thirty years. She traveled the world with her camera, fascinated by people, politics and everyday community life. In 1991 she fell in love with Maine and settled in Solon. A small portion of her work is displayed here to reflect her most recent work. She hopes you enjoy the visual splendor.
